The United Kingdom is expanding its training of Ukrainian forces to “fighter jet pilots”, Prime Minister Rishi Sunak announced Wednesday as Ukraine’s Volodymyr Zelenskyy arrived in London on a surprise visit on an RAF jet. The British Prime Minister is “proud” to announce the United Kingdom is to start training Ukrainian pilots on jet fighters, which he says combined with long-term pledges to provide equipment to the invaded nation will allow the country to defend itself in the coming years. CHICAGO, Saturday, Feb. 7. A special dispatch from Cairo to the Tribune of this city says: "A dispatch from Memphis announces the arrival of the steamer Adeline from Vicksburgh. She reports that the ram Queen of the West ran the rebel blockade on Monday morning at daylight. One hundred heavy siege guns opened on the Queen of the West as she steamed past. A rebel steamer also opened fire on the Queen of the West, which was replied to. The rebel steamer was crippled. The Queen of the West was under fire three-quarters of an hour." Ukrainian President Volodymyr Zelensky is preparing to address Parliament at Westminster Hall as he embarks on his first visit to the UK since Russia’s invasion. Mr Zelensky earlier met Rishi Sunak at Number 10 after jetting in to Stansted airport for his surprise visit. The Prime Minister promised extra military support having announced plans to train Ukrainian pilots, paving the way for them eventually being able to fly sophisticated Nato-standard jets, a key request from Mr Zelensky.
